A traffic collision was reported at Damian Way at Harrison Road in Prunedale late Friday night, according to California Highway Patrol dispatch records. The incident was logged just after 11:23 p.m. on Aug. 7 with an ambulance requested to the scene, a step CHP dispatch typically takes when injuries may be involved, though the extent was not confirmed.
Dispatch records did not specify how many vehicles were involved, how many people may have been hurt, or what led to the crash.

California accident information
- Injury stat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of injury (CCP 335.1).)
- Wrongful death statute of limitations
- 2 years (From date of death (CCP 377.60).)
- Fault rule
- California uses pure comparative negligence: partial fault reduces recovery proportionally but does not bar it.
- Citations
- CCP 335.1 (SoL); CCP 377.60 (wrongful death); pure comparative per Li v. Yellow Cab
- Crash report agency
- California Highway Patrol (CHP 190 request) for CHP-investigated crashes; local police/sheriff otherwise.
